To permanently disable the speed limiter on a 2000 Cadillac Seville, you would typically need to reprogram the vehicle's engine control module (ECM) using specialized diagnostic equipment or software. This process often requires access to a dealership or a professional automotive technician with the necessary tools. Alternatively, you might consider installing a performance chip that overrides the factory settings. However, be aware that modifying speed limiters can affect vehicle safety and legality.
